    Change Administrator Email


    I recently closed my email account due to excessive spam. How can I change my Administrator Email for Windows 10? I keep getting notifications to Fix my account.

    Hello Doak,

    You can sign in to your Microsoft account online at Microsoft to add the new email address as an alias, make the new email address your primary alias, and remove the old email address as an alias.

    Add or Remove Microsoft Account Aliases

    Change Primary Alias for Microsoft Account

    Next, update the security settings at the Microsoft link below for your Microsoft account for the correct email address.

    In that case as a workaround to force it to refresh, you can switch your account in Windows 10 to a local account, and then switch it back to a Microsoft account with the correct email address.
